Reporting directly to the Group Finance Director, the Head of Reporting and FP&A will take ownership of group financial reporting, budgeting and forecasting.

This is a highly visible position with regular exposure to all Group Board members. You will lead a capable team of four and work closely with senior operational and functional leaders across the organisation.

Your responsibilities will include:

  • Owning the monthly financial close and delivering accurate, insightful consolidated management reporting.
  • Leading the annual group audit and preparation of the consolidated statutory accounts.
  • Taking ownership of technical accounting matters, including FRS 102 compliance, acquisitions, disposals, impairment reviews and complex accounting judgements.
  • Managing relationships with external auditors, tax advisers and other key stakeholders.
  • Leading the group budgeting and forecasting processes.
  • Producing scenario analysis, sensitivity modelling and forward-looking insight to support executive decision-making.
  • Identifying emerging risks, opportunities and performance trends.
  • Developing meaningful KPIs that improve transparency, accountability and performance across the group.
  • Partnering with operational and functional leaders to improve commercial decision-making.
  • Supporting capital investment appraisals and monitoring expenditure against budget.
  • Contributing to acquisitions, restructurings, growth initiatives and other strategic projects.
  • Driving improvements in financial controls, governance, reporting processes and wider finance transformation.
  • Leading, developing and mentoring the reporting team, creating a collaborative and high-performing culture.

Ideally, you will:

  • Be a qualified accountant, ideally ACA or ACCA, with strong technical accounting and financial reporting experience gained within a large or complex organisation.
  • Have a strong understanding of FRS 102 and proven experience leading complex external audits. Exposure to consolidated group reporting, budgeting and forecasting is essential.
  • Combine technical credibility with genuine commercial awareness. You should be comfortable operating at board level, influencing senior stakeholders and translating complex financial information into clear and practical recommendations.

You will also be able to demonstrate:

  • Experience leading and developing a high-performing finance team.
  • The ability to improve processes and support a business through change.
  • Strong analytical, modelling and problem-solving capabilities.
  • Excellent communication and relationship-building skills.
  • High levels of integrity, professionalism and sound judgement.
  • The ability to balance strategic thinking with hands-on operational delivery.
